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Practical Metal Polishing - Most of the time, metal finishing is important for appearance or for clean-room uses. It is one of the most effective solutions for its utility in boosting the natural beauty of the product, for example, kitchenware, automobile parts or motorbike parts. Aside from that, a lot of clean-rooms will require a shiny finish as a way to lessen the permeability of the metal surfaces which will result in dust to build up and contaminate. A great illustration of this implementation might be in vacuum chambers. You'll find countless different ways to finish metals, and we will look into a few of the techniques involved. Metals may be polished manually by hand, with purpose built buffing machines, electromechanically or chemically. A finishing compound or paste is frequently employed, that might consist of dolomite, limestone, tripoli, aluminum oxide, chromium oxide, chalk, or iron oxide. Buffing stainless steel, due to its lousy th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its reasonably high viscidness is normally one of the most time intensive. Then again, items produced from non-ferrous metals are certainly more amenable to polishing, simply because these require the lowest number of processes.
Where a greater processing quality is not really required, quicker pad speeds can be utilised. A reduced pad speed is needed should a superior mirror finish is necessary. Polishing buffs plastered with paste are profoundly affected by specific loads on the buffing pad. The level of the surface pressure may be amplified within certain guidelines, although applying beyond the correct level of pressure not merely minimizes the quality level of the procedure, but also lessens the level of effectiveness, can lead to wear on the component, and there is furthermore an evident heating up of the material being worked on, attributable to friction. When working thin items, it's increased heat (and a corresponding bendability of the metal) that can induce elements to flex, warp or bend. By and large, it will require a talented technician to add in each one of these points to equally prevent damage to the part and to deliver the results effectively. In order to substantially increase the quality of the resultant surface, the finishing action has to be carried out with not as much power and not a large amount of pressure so as to consequently produce a surface that doesn't have any scratches or fine lines coming from the buffing procedure, thus ending up with a beautiful mirror finish.
